Abstract 

Forensim is a new package for the R statistical software that is dedicated to forensic DNA evidence interpretation. As far as we know, forensim is the first open-source tool that allows for the simulation of data encountered in forensic genetics studies. The package also implements common statistical methods used for reporting the weight of DNA evidence. Forensim is written in the R language and is freely available from http://forensim.r-forge.r-project.org. This paper presents an overview of the software's functionalities.
